[Python-checkins] r78100 - in python/branches/py3k: Lib/test/test_strtod.py
mark.dickinson
python-checkins at python.org
Sun Feb 7 21:32:50 CET 2010
Author: mark.dickinson
Date: Sun Feb 7 21:32:50 2010
New Revision: 78100
Log:
Merged revisions 78099 via svnmerge from
svn+ssh://pythondev@svn.python.org/python/trunk
........
r78099 | mark.dickinson | 2010-02-07 20:31:10 +0000 (Sun, 07 Feb 2010) | 1 line
Skip test_strtod entirely when correctly-rounded string->float isn't implemented
........
Modified:
python/branches/py3k/ (props changed)
python/branches/py3k/Lib/test/test_strtod.py
Modified: python/branches/py3k/Lib/test/test_strtod.py
==============================================================================
--- python/branches/py3k/Lib/test/test_strtod.py (original)
+++ python/branches/py3k/Lib/test/test_strtod.py Sun Feb 7 21:32:50 2010
@@ -8,6 +8,10 @@
import sys
import test.support
+if getattr(sys, 'float_repr_style', '') != 'short':
+ raise unittest.SkipTest('correctly-rounded string->float conversions '
+ 'not available on this system')
+
# Correctly rounded str -> float in pure Python, for comparison.
strtod_parser = re.compile(r""" # A numeric string consists of:
@@ -78,8 +82,6 @@
TEST_SIZE = 16
- at unittest.skipUnless(getattr(sys, 'float_repr_style', '') == 'short',
- "applies only when using short float repr style")
class StrtodTests(unittest.TestCase):
def check_strtod(self, s):
"""Compare the result of Python's builtin correctly rounded
More information about the Python-checkins
mailing list